Output f7420aba5dcc62dbc6686e7916fdff1cd22fb99ec05713358f7b4b42e72dfef0:2

value
303312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47ae8f16b3d33cc6d256e5abfd8010cdd2ae6edc OP_EQUAL
address
38E31jP2tYM9kqoJQnBcpaFr86wcnqYEdM
transaction
f7420aba5dcc62dbc6686e7916fdff1cd22fb99ec05713358f7b4b42e72dfef0
confirmations
325481
spent
true